B. M. Bower, the pen name of Bertha Muzzy Sinclair (1871 – 1940), was a prolific American author known for her captivating depictions of life in the American West. Her literary style is characterized by vivid landscapes, intricate plots, and the authentic portrayal of cowboy culture. Her stories were frequently framed around the challenges and adventures of frontier life, often highlighting themes such as individuality, survival, and the struggle for justice. Bower's articulate representation of the Old West and its complexities have cemented her legacy as one of the early female pioneers in the Western genre of literature. While her gender was not widely known by her early readers, her works stood out for their robust narratives and engaging storytelling.
